Home to the world’s largest family

Ziona Chana, a resident of Mizorom, had 39 wives, 94 children, and 33 grandkids. His demise occurred in June 2021.

With more than 150,000 post offices, India has the largest postal network in the world. The floating post office on Dal Lake in Srinagar, Jammu & Kashmir, is one unusual post office

Shani Shingnapur, a village in Maharashtra, is well known for having no doors on any of its homes or structures, even the neighbourhood bank. The people trust that the god Shani will keep them safe from robbery and other crimes.

Rabindranath Tagore, the nation's first Nobel laureate, penned the anthems for both his own country India and his neighbouring country Bangladesh.
